Ray Parker Jr. 

Who you gonna call? The real songwriters! In 1995, the Ghostbusters theme song hit pop culture with a force, and everyone was singing this spooky track. The scariest part of all though was the impending lawsuit. Ray Parker Jr. was hailed for his creative songwriting, but maybe Huey Lewis & The News deserves the praise, as it sounds quite a lot like "I Want a New Drug."
